What are Rigid Gift Boxes?

Boxes that are sturdy and made from more than thin materials like papers are rigid boxes. They are ideal for the decorative packaging and gifting industry because they offer excellent support and protection for the products they contain. These paper coated boxes comes in the color or the print of your choice and in the size you want.

A Box is a box. Just a box! What has cruelty got to do with gift boxes?

The answer to this question is simple. It is the glue that is the culprit here. It may surprise you to learn that over 90% of manufacturers use gelatin glue in their gift boxes. People commonly refer to this as animal glue. Manufacturers extract this glue from animal body parts, and it gives off an awful smell in its native form. To counter that, manufacturers add a lot of industrial scents to the mix, resulting in a cheap scented glue ready for production lines.

What are the alternatives to animal Glue and why people don’t use them?

Perfect alternatives to animal glue are rare to come by. Some glues require a very thick coat to make them stick or some open-up in heat. But the most common issue is that of warping. The closest alternative glue warps the sides of the gift boxes as soon as someone pastes paper onto them. Buyers do not prefer this, so the companies don’t use it.

How can I identify whether the manufacturer used animal glue or synthetic glue to make my existing rigid boxes?

If you have never discussed this with your supplier, you probably are using the boxes made of animal glue only as that is the industry practice. Believe it or not but even the sweet boxes that you get at 100% vegetarian food shops also use boxes made of animal glue.

And if you really wish to test it out, the easiest is to smell the box. If it smells bad or if it smells like scented, then the glue is most certainly animal glue. Synthetic glues have more of an organic smell very close to that of your children’s school project made with cardboard and white Fevicol.
